今天幹活的時候,由於是乙個web應用,想在每次傳送請求和返回響應的時候記錄日誌,也就是**controller,想起了之前的spring aop,於是按照之前的配置配置好了,可是發現每次前端傳送請求都會返回404狀態碼,這我就蒙了,如圖:
而後檢查後台程式,什麼問題都沒有,但是前端就是請求失敗,鬱悶死我了,後來還是在google中找到了解決答案,但是也不知其所以然,後來又看了spring給的官方的文件,但是和網上給的解決方案有差距,果斷兩者試了一下。
廢話不說,直入正題。
spring 是這樣處理aop**的問題的,它有兩套動態**的實現,乙個是jdk方法的實現,乙個就是cglib,proxy-target-class就是決定使用哪個實現方式的開關,當該值是false時,使用jdk的實現方式,這也是預設的實現方式,反之則使用cglib的實現方式。當我把該值設定為true時,也就是使用cglib,問題解決,順利跑通。
/***************************後記*******************************/
**:
php 輸出404狀態碼
今天在做乙個php資料提交的小功能時,需要在判斷乙個值是如果為空時,就讓後台的邏輯頁面返回 404 狀態碼,提示使用者頁面不存在。那麼接下來,飛鳥慕魚部落格要說的是 php 如何返回或輸出 html 404 的狀態碼。header 函式向使用者客戶端傳送原始的 http 報頭。語法 header s...
HTTP狀態碼的404錯誤
404錯誤是什麼時候產生的呢?當我們通過瀏覽器請求伺服器上的某個資源的時候,可能是jsp,也可能是servlet,如果要訪問的資源不存在,就會產生404錯誤,404錯誤可能是應用本身的問題,例如沒有正常部署 名字寫錯了,也可能是檔案的問題,jsp檔案不存在 名字錯誤,或者servle沒有配置。根據這...
PHP傳送返回404狀態碼
1.預設的由apache自動處理的404 修改aache的配置檔案 httpd.conf 中的 errordocument 404 404.html 或者使用 htaccess檔案,同時有要把 httpd.conf中的deny都改成allow 檔案裡也是寫上面那句errordocument 404 ...